#105596 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#105596 is composed of 6.3% red, 33.3%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.3% cyan, 43.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 209.1 degrees, a saturation of 80.7% and a lightness of 32.5%. #105596 color hex could be obtained by blending #20aaff with #00002d.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#105596 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#105596 has RGB values of R:16, G:85,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 1070486.
